What Is a Bioculture and Why Is It Important?


Bioculture refers to a scientifically selected consortium of beneficial microorganisms that digest organic waste in sewage or effluent. These microorganisms are specially cultivated to perform optimally in aerobic or anaerobic environments and are essential in Sewage Treatment Plants (STPs) and Effluent Treatment Plants (ETPs).

A professional bioculture manufacturer provides microbial blends that target specific contaminants—grease, oils, ammonia, hydrogen sulphide, and suspended solids—ensuring efficient breakdown and reduced sludge formation.
